Tag: Web Development
-
Is JSX Still Relevant in Modern Web Development?
In the realm of web development, JSX once stood out as a unique tool, especially before JavaScript (JS) incorporated template literals. Initially, it offered a simplified syntax that meshed seamlessly with JavaScript, allowing developers to write HTML-like code within their JS. However, as web standards and JS itself evolved, so did alternatives to JSX, bringing…
-
Is JSX Friend or Foe? A Deep Dive into Developer Frustration and Optimism
JSX has been a mainstay in the React world since its inception. But querying its roots, actual language specifications, and transpilers often reveals a myriad of opinions. Many developers, both seasoned and new, have debated whether or not JSX is the holy grail of UI development or a convoluted hack holding the industry back. This…
-
The JavaScript Dilemma: Navigating the Nuances of ‘undefined’
JavaScript has always been a language with its fair share of quirks, but one topic that continually arises in developer circles is that of ‘undefined’ and ‘null’. These two special values can be a frequent source of bugs and confusion, especially for those who are new to the language. For instance, the difference between an…
-
Navigare tra Un Milione di Checkboxes: Un Esperimento di Collaborazione Digitale
Il sito web ‘One Million Checkboxes’ (https://onemillioncheckboxes.com/) offre una griglia infinita di checkbox, introdotte senza un contesto preciso. L’idea potrebbe sembrare banale, ma la risposta del pubblico ha creato uno scenario affascinante di **interazione digitale** e collaborazione/competizione tra utenti di tutto il mondo. Secondo i commenti degli utenti, la griglia non ha un’ampiezza fissa. Alcuni…
-
Massive Supply Chain Attack on Polyfill: What It Means for Web Security
The recent supply chain attack on Polyfill.io has left over 100,000 websites compromised, marking a significant event in cybersecurity. The attack illustrates the vulnerabilities inherent in relying on third-party libraries and content delivery networks (CDNs) without rigorous security measures. Despite Microsoft’s Azure for GitHub ScanningPoint 2024 being SOC2 compliant, attackers found a way to insert…
-
Unveiling the Revolutionary Llama.ttf: The Font that Chats Back
The world of typography and artificial intelligence has collided in an unexpected and fascinating way with the introduction of Llama.ttf, a font that isn’t just for visually displaying text but also houses a language learning model (LLM). This intriguing development allows users to chat with their font or generate text, intertwined within the standard operations…
-
Farm: A Promising Yet Controversial Tool for the JS Ecosystem
Com a crescente necessidade de ferramentas de desenvolvimento mais eficientes, surge o Farm, uma nova ferramenta de build escrita em Rust, compatível com Vite. A ideia de desenvolver em Rust, uma linguagem moderna e poderosa, pretende trazer melhorias significativas de performance comparado às tradicionais ferramentas escritas em JavaScript, como Webpack e Rollup. Contudo, as opiniões…
-
Exploring Farm: The Future of Front-End Build Tools Built in Rust
The evolving landscape of front-end development demands tools that are not only efficient but also compatible with the latest technologies. Enter Farm, a novel build tool written in Rust that promises faster builds while being compatible with Vite. The announcement has stirred excitement and curiosity among developers, especially those looking for improvements in developer experience…
-
Navigating AWS Lambda and Web Applications: Benefits, Costs, and Challenges
The rise of serverless computing, with AWS Lambda at the forefront, has promised a new paradigm for scaling and maintaining web applications. Yet, as our community conversations reveal, the picture is quite multifaceted. Let’s delve into the nuances of porting regular web apps to Lambda, the potential pitfalls, and the best practices to maximize its…